Dizzy Dean (Pines) vs Satchel Paige (Storm) at Braves Field, home of the Sunderland Storm
Charlie Gehringer (Starlings) led off the game for the NL with a single, Ray Dandridge (Caterpillars) singled, and Earl Averill (Caterpillars) walked to load the bases with nobody out.
An inauspicious start for the Diz.
Josh Gibson (Warbirds) grounded to Odell Hale (Racers) at 2nd. He booted the potential double-play grounder, allowing Gehringer to score. An rbi groundout by Vic Harris (Storm) put the NL up 2-0.
A Ray Dandridge 2-out single in the 2nd drove in Bill Terry (Caterpillars) with the 3rd NL run of the game.
Lou Gehrig (Pines) had an rbi single in the 3rd, and a solo home run in the 5th to get the AL to within 1, 3-2.
Charlie Gehringer doubled and scored on a George Selkirk (PAWS) double in the 6th to put the NL up 4-2.
In the 7th, the NL smacked the ball around for 3 singles, a double, and a Charlie Gehringer rbi triple to score 5 runs and put this game away.
FINAL: NL 9 AL 3
Charlie Gehringer was the MVP. He had 3 hits, with a double, an rbi triple, and 3 runs scored.
